服务器硬件与基础环境配置
构建高性能网站服务器的核心在于硬件选型与系统环境的合理规划。处理器建议选择多核架构(如Intel Xeon系列)以支持高并发请求,内存容量需根据业务规模动态调整,推荐初始配置不低于32GB。存储设备优先选用NVMe固态硬盘,其IOPS性能比传统SATA SSD提升3倍以上。
网络架构设计需遵循以下原则:
- 采用BGP多线接入保障网络冗余
- 部署CDN节点实现静态资源分发
- 配置负载均衡设备分流请求压力
安全防护体系构建
服务器安全应实施纵深防御策略。身份验证系统需强制启用双因素认证机制,SSH端口建议更改为非标准端口并限制访问IP段。数据加密方面,TLS 1.3协议配合2048位RSA密钥已成为行业标准配置。
防火墙规则配置顺序:
- 默认拒绝所有入站流量
- 按需开放80/443等必要端口
- 设置每小时连接数阈值防御CC攻击
性能优化策略实施
Nginx作为主流Web服务器,其优化需关注配置文件细节。通过调整worker_processes参数匹配CPU核心数,启用gzip压缩可减少40%-70%的传输数据量。内存优化方面,建议设置缓冲池大小不超过系统内存的30%。
数据库层优化要点:
- MySQL查询缓存设置为总内存的15%-25%
- Redis配置持久化策略避免数据丢失
- 建立慢查询日志分析机制
自动化部署与监控管理
现代DevOps流程推荐采用Ansible或Terraform实现基础设施即代码。版本控制系统需强制分支保护策略,生产环境部署必须通过CI/CD管道完成。监控系统应包含以下核心指标:
- CPU/Memory使用率阈值告警
- 磁盘IOPS实时监控
- HTTP状态码分布统计
服务器部署需兼顾性能、安全与可维护性,建议定期进行漏洞扫描和压力测试。通过硬件资源动态扩展、软件配置持续优化,可构建出支撑百万级并发的企业级Web服务平台。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/454959.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。